Break-glass access — Flagdeck rollout framework. Contractors normally toggle flags through staged review. In an incident where Flagdeck itself is down and a flag must be forced, use the break-glass console on the Harrowfield bastion. Every break-glass action is logged and reviewed within 24 hours. The console prompts for the emergency recovery passphrase, which is kept on the line below.

recovery phrase for fajeg-kawep: druix-gorius-briax-ulaeth-fraox-lammir-pelox-jormir-pelwyn-julir

MEMO — Gross-Margin Review

To the incoming director: margins at Quillard Systems slipped 290 basis points this half. Causes: freight costs, the Ostevale discount programme, and scrap rates on the Penna line. Fixes underway: supplier re-tender, discount cap, tooling refresh. Expect recovery by Q3. Full workings are with Controller Hale. Read the confidential planning note appended below before your first leadership meeting.

confidential, yahaf-bahip: Only 3 of the 100 pilot accounts renewed Druath, so a churn review is set for January 15.

## Reseller Programme — Managers Only

The Silverbranch reseller programme covers the Nordvale and Caldera regions. Partners receive tiered margins based on certified staff and quarterly volume. Onboarding takes roughly six weeks, including product accreditation. Sales leads should route all partner pricing queries through channel operations. The confidential plan summary appears directly below.

management briefing: The finance team signed off on a budget of $3.1 million for Project Rusir. The renewal with Casokax Works closes at $13.5 million a year, 15 percent below the last contract.

## Building Access — Spares Room (Hullbrook Annex)

Contractors: the spare hardware room is down the east corridor on the ground floor, third door on the left. Sign in at the front desk first and grab a visitor lanyard. Anything you take out, jot it in the blue logbook — yes, even the little stuff. The door self-locks, so don't wedge it. To get in, punch in the code below.

staff pass of hagug-taguf = bdg-HJ-9